More about the book
Set in 17th-century Poland, the novel follows Marysia, a spirited noblewoman who falls in love with Stefan from a rival family. Their secret romance is shattered when her father forces her to marry the cruel Janusz, leading to her emotional and physical decline. Despite her suffering, Marysia clings to hope for a reunion with Stefan. The story delves into themes of love, loyalty, and the harsh realities of societal expectations, offering a poignant look at the struggles of a woman trapped by her circumstances.
